Wizards Sneak By Heat

     The Washington Wizards slipped by the Miami Heat 107-106 in overtime on Friday night at Capital One Arena. The Wizards outscored the Heat by only 3-2 in the overtime session. 
     Washington(9-7) had a slight 33-31 advantage after one quarter. Miami(7-9) responded and were up 69-57 at halftime. The Heat held an 88-81 lead at the end of three quarters before both clubs were tied 104-104 at the end of the fourth. 
     Kyle Lowry led Miami with a triple-double of 24 points, 15 assists and 10 rebounds. Max Strus contributed 22 points while Nikola Jovic scored 18 points. Bradley Beal had a game-high 27 points for Washington.
